The Role of an Automotive Car Locksmith

An automotive car locksmith is a specific expert trained to handle all lock-related issues for lorries. They are equipped with the understanding and tools to address a range of issues, from lost or broken keys to malfunctioning ignitions and harmed locks. Here's a brief overview of what these specialists can do:

  1. Key Replacement and Duplication

    • Lost or stolen keys can be a significant trouble and security threat. A proficient locksmith can produce duplicate keys for your vehicle, ensuring you have a backup in case of emergencies.
    • They can likewise replace lost keys, which frequently includes programming new keys for contemporary vehicles with integrated security systems.
  2. Lock and Ignition Repair

    • With time, car locks and ignitions can use out due to frequent usage or direct exposure to severe weather. A locksmith can identify and repair these issues, bring back the performance of your vehicle's locks and avoiding more damage.
  3. Key Fob Programming

    • Modern cars and trucks feature innovative key fobs that control numerous functions, consisting of locking, unlocking, and beginning the vehicle. If your key fob quits working, a locksmith can reprogram it, ensuring it operates as intended.
  4. Transponder Key Services

    • Transponder keys are a security feature in many modern-day cars. These keys have an embedded chip that interacts with the car's computer system to enable it to start. A locksmith can program and replace these keys, keeping the security of your vehicle.
  5. Trunk and Glove Box Unlocking

    • Inadvertently locking your type in the trunk or glove box can be as frustrating as being locked out of your car. A locksmith can securely and efficiently unlock these compartments without causing damage to your vehicle.
  6. High-Security Lock Installation

    • For those seeking improved security, a locksmith can install high-security locks on your vehicle, making it more resistant to theft and unauthorized access.

FREQUENTLY ASKED QUESTION: Common Questions About Automotive Car Locksmiths

Q: What should I do if I lose my car keys?

  • A: The initial step is to remain calm. Check if you have a spare key saved in a safe location. If not, call a professional locksmith who can create a replicate key or assist you enter your vehicle without causing damage. Prevent utilizing DIY techniques, as they can often cause more considerable issues.

Q: How long does it require to get a new key made?

  • A: The time it takes to make a brand-new key can vary depending upon the type of key and the intricacy of the vehicle's lock system. Simple key duplications can take simply a couple of minutes, while programming a transponder key may take longer, usually 30 minutes to an hour.

Q: Can a locksmith aid if I lock my type in the car?

  • A: Yes, an expert locksmith can help you open your car without causing damage. They utilize specialized tools and methods to open the locks and retrieve your keys.

Q: Are locksmiths more pricey than dealers?

  • A: Not always. While car dealerships may charge more due to the higher overhead expenses, professional locksmiths typically provide more budget-friendly rates for key duplication and programming services. Additionally, locksmith professionals can save you time by providing on-site services, whereas you might require to check out a car dealership.

Q: Is it legal to have a locksmith make a duplicate key without the initial?

  • A: The legality of making a replicate key without the original can vary by place. In lots of locations, locksmiths are required to verify ownership or have actually a signed permission before developing a brand-new key. Always guarantee the locksmith you employ follows local policies and laws.
